The challenge

DirectlyApply's job-discovery platform relied on MongoDB and Elasticsearch layers that degraded in performance and grew costly as it scaled. Rising query times forced client-side processing that negatively impacted the user experience.

The solution

DirectlyApply consolidated onto SingleStore Helios, using its built-in vector search and DOT_PRODUCT similarity to match job titles against standardized ISCO occupation data.

The results, in context

DirectlyApply reports 400x faster query performance, with Elasticsearch queries that took 2,600 milliseconds now returning in 6 milliseconds. It cites $100,000 in annual cost savings and now runs 80% of its platform on SingleStore Helios.
